Immune response_IL-2 activation and signaling pathway [score: 1 (0%)]
Interleukin-2 (IL-2) is a T-Cell-derived cytokine
important in the regulation of growth and differentiation of T-Cells, B-Cells, natural
killer cells, glioma cells, and cells of the monocyte lineage.
IL-2 signaling is mediated by a multichain

Immune response_IL-4 signaling pathway [score: 1 (0%)]
Interleukin-4 (IL-4) is a T cell derived multifunctional
cytokine that plays a critical role in the regulation of immune responses.
IL-4 induces Th2 (T helper 2) differentiation, causes
macrophage suppression, and stimulates B cell production of Immunoglobulins E, G1 and G4

Immune response_IL-9 signaling pathway [score: 1 (0%)]
Interleukin-9 (IL-9) is a multifunctional cytokine
secreted by T helper 2 (Th2) lymphocytes. IL-9 exerts
various effects on a variety of cell types associated with allergic inflammation.
IL-9 stimulates the growth and proliferation of T cells,

Immune response_Function of MEF2 in T lymphocytes [score: 1 (0%)]
Myocyte enhancer factors 2 (MEF2) is a family of
muscle-enriched transcription factors that have an essential role in myogenesis. In
addition, MEF2 is also expressed at high levels in neurons
and lymphocytes, where it serves as a regulator of neuronal and immune cell
